Field of the Invention The present invention relates to an optical disc reproducing apparatus for performing a precise control operation by determining a disc with a drive voltage of an actuator when the amount of light detected is maximum. The optical disc reproducing apparatus includes an actuator for varying the position of the focus lens by applying a voltage for adjusting the optical focus, a light detecting unit for detecting the amount of light incident from the position of the focus lens varied by the actuator, and the actuator. A voltage detector for detecting an applied focus control voltage; And a disc discrimination unit configured to determine a disc according to an output voltage of the voltage detector, when the light quantity maximum detector detects a maximum value of the light quantity output from the light detector. .
